Morozov: "Settlement of Karabakh can't be prolonged"

Any large-scale conflict could turn into a regional conflict and Syria and Iraq can be shown as an example.

Axar.az reports that, member of Federation Council Igor Morozov told that at round table in Moscow dedicated to 25th anniversary of Azerbaijan's independence.

"Nagorno - Karabakh conflict can't be settled in such a long period of time, settlement of issue can't be prolonged. Although there's a ceasefire, people still die there. People has living in peace and developing right in their country", - said Russian senator.
